Sicily- On the Road

March 15, 2015 by Divina Cucina

We are in Sicily, my home away from home for a coast-to-coast tour. March 19th is the festival of San Giuseppe, St Joseph, so it is also Father’s day. But the San Giuseppe has a huge religious cult following and I adore any festival which has food involved.

We are starting the tour in Catania, to take advantage of the long trip over for my guests to Sicily. On this side of the Island there is so much to see and do, but we can only really touch the surface. From here we tour Modica for chocolate, Ortygia to be at the sea, we visited Noto a lovely baroque village for the passegiata in the evening, lovely lit at night. Today we are off to Etna, seeing Bronte in the morning, then up the volcano, hopefully, there is SNOW! We have an afternoon cooking class our menu is covering the various influences in the Sicilian Cuisine! I can’t wait.
